| Therapeutic | Omburtamab |
| Target | B7H3/CD276 |
| Heavy Chain | QVQLQQSGAELVKPGASVKLSCKASGYTFTNYDINWVRQRPEQGLEWIGWIFPGDGSTQYNEKFKGKATLTTDTSSSTAYMQLSRLTSEDSAVYFCARQTTATWFAYWGQGTLVTVSA |
| Light Chain | DIVMTQSPATLSVTPGDRVSLSCRASQSISDYLHWYQQKSHESPRLLIKYASQSISGIPSRFSGSGSGSDFTLSINSVEPEDVGVYYCQNGHSFPLTFGAGTKLELK |
| 100% seqID Fv Structure | 5cma [Fvs: BA] |
| 99% seqID Fv Structure | None |
| 95-98% seqID Fv Structure | None |
| 100% seqID Structure | 5cma [Fvs: BA] |
Follow these links to our prediction tools:
| Format | Whole mAb Radiolabelled |
| Isotype | G1 |
| Highest Clinical Trial (Feb '25) | Preregistration |
| Estimated Status (Feb '25) | Active |
| Recorded Developmental Technology | |
| INN Year Proposed | 2018 |
| INN Year Recommended | 2019 |
| Companies Involved | Memorial Sloan-Kettering Cancer Center, Y-mAbs Therapeutics |
| Conditions Approved | na |
| Conditions Active | Neuroblastoma, Meningeal carcinomatosis, Soft tissue sarcoma, Peritoneal cancer |
| Conditions Discontinued | Solid tumours |
